This center is staffed mostly by individuals in recovery. It is a positive atmosphere which empowers residents. It offers activities such as hiking, ropes courses, and sweat lodges. They have 12 step meetings at the center and also take you to meetings within the surrounding community. They dispense medication but do not have doctors on staff, they will help you find a doctor in the area for a specific need you may have and transport you there. Accommodations were not luxurious but they were comfortable. The food was very good and they offered choices for different diets. They had a chore list the residents would help with. They allow smoking but also do a lot of education on it and offer assistance in quitting. They did not take insurance but were affordable. I was there twice back in approximately 2003 and 2004 so things may have changed some. I would absolutely recommend this facility to someone who has a desire to get help.

If you know what amenities you'll want, you can find Washington in-patient recovery programs that fit just about any need. From executive treatment for businessmen and women to luxury recovery facilities for VIPs, your city offers many choices, both budget-conscious and upscale.
Depending on the type of dependency and severity, you or someone close to you may require anything from a 1-month inpatient drug or alcohol treatment facility all the way up to a 120-day or longer one. Certain drug types may allow for outpatient programs while severe cases may need long-term recovery center care. However, you can find a Washington treatment clinic to fit just about any bill.
To determine the cost of treatment in Washington, CT, you first have to look at the amenities the center offers and its location in relation to your own needs. The prices vary quite a bit for rehab clinics. Many take private insurance so check with your provider to see if coverage is available through your PPO or HMO.
